HBO's new medical drama "The Pitt" is earning praise for its compelling portrayal of emergency medicine, led by Noah Wyle's strong performance. The series brilliantly balances protocol-driven medical practice with creative problem-solving, capturing both the intensity and humanity of ER work.

Television has found its next great medical drama, and it's breathing fresh life into the genre. HBO's "The Pitt" is winning hearts with its authentic and gripping portrayal of emergency room professionals who combine rigorous medical training with compassionate, creative care.

At the center of this achievement is Noah Wyle, whose performance anchors the series with both authority and warmth. According to reviewer Lili Loofbourow, the show has successfully navigated its crucial second act, demonstrating the same principles its fictional doctors embody: follow the fundamentals until innovation becomes necessary, then adapt with speed and creativity.

What makes "The Pitt" particularly special is its thoughtful approach to depicting modern emergency medicine. The series honors the dedication of ER physicians and medical educators who train the next generation while handling life-or-death situations daily. The show's doctors demonstrate that excellence in emergency care requires both adherence to established protocols and the flexibility to think outside the box when circumstances demand it.

Viewers are responding enthusiastically to the series' combination of realistic intensity and strong storytelling. Many praise the show for its compelling narratives that keep audiences engaged while respecting the complexity of medical work. The performances across the cast have resonated with viewers who appreciate seeing healthcare professionals portrayed with nuance and depth.

The series also shines a light on the pedagogical aspect of emergency medicine, showing how experienced physicians pass their knowledge to newer practitioners. This mentorship dimension adds warmth to the high-stakes environment, reminding audiences that behind every skilled emergency doctor is a team of educators who invested time in teaching both technical skills and critical thinking.

Why It Matters: At a time when healthcare workers continue to face unprecedented challenges, "The Pitt" offers a tribute to their professionalism, creativity, and dedication. The show reminds us of the remarkable balance emergency medicine professionals must strike—being both systematic and innovative, fast-paced yet thorough, technically skilled and deeply human. By bringing these stories to a wide audience, the series helps viewers appreciate the complexity and artistry involved in emergency care.

The show's success also represents a win for quality medical drama programming, proving that audiences still crave well-crafted stories about professionals who dedicate their lives to helping others. With its strong performances and intelligent writing, "The Pitt" is setting a high standard for the genre.

As the series continues to unfold, it's clear that HBO has delivered something special—a medical drama that honors both the science and the humanity of emergency medicine, wrapped in compelling storytelling that keeps viewers coming back for more.
